Functional Role and Mechanical Purpose of the⢠cam agitator âŁin Whirlpool Top-Load Washers
The 285810 âWhirlpool â˘Cam Agitator is âa mechanicalâ subassembly located at the base of⣠the top-load agitator⤠that âtranslates transmission â˘output into the controlled oscillatory âmotion ârequired for effective wash action.The component uses molded cam⣠lobes and a⢠splined mating surface to convertâ rotational input from the washer’s transmission into⢠alternating ârotational and limited axial â˘movements of âthe⤠agitator sections; this converts continuous â˘motor torque into⢠the â¤back-and-forthâ agitation âthat âlifts âand separates⤠fabricâ during the wash stroke. In practical terms,theâ cam geometry⢠definesâ stroke amplitude,the sequence of âinner/outer⢠agitator engagement,and the timing⢠of directional changes,so correct fitment (spline⢠count,pilot âŁdiameter,and retaining method) âis required for compatibility⤠with âŁa given Whirlpool top-load⣠model and two-piece agitator designs.
- Torque transfer: âcouples transmission spline âto⤠agitator body for power delivery.
- Directional âcontrol: cam profile and âdogs âgovern oscillation⣠direction and dwell.
- Wear â¤surfaces: âcams andâ matingâ followers are subject â¤to abrasion andâ can causeâ slippageâ or noise âwhen⣠worn.
- Serviceability: matching mechanical dimensions is necessary â˘for reliable replacement.

Diagnosing cam-related âfaults focuses on mechanical symptoms: a worn cam or damaged âfollower âtypically produces clacking,⢠intermittent agitationorâ full âŁloss âof âeffective âwash motion while the transmission⢠still turns. Technicians should visually inspect the cam lobes, splineâ integrityand retention features and verify correct axial â˘play and alignment during reassembly;â replacing the âcam âwith âa part that matches the original geometry restores intended⤠stroke, âtimingand engagement between⤠inner and outer agitator âsections.Examples in the field include outer-agitator wobble caused â¤by a worn pilot âŁfit and reduced linen movement⢠when cam lobes have lostâ profile due to â˘polymer degradation or contamination.

Common Failure Symptoms: Agitation⢠Loss, Excessive Noiseand Wear Patterns
The 285810 Whirlpool Cam Agitator is a molded camâ piece that âtransfers rotational input from the transmission/drive shaftâ intoâ the reciprocating orâ directional âmotion of⣠the agitatorâ assembly.In service the cam interfaces with âthe agitator inner/outer assemblies via splines and engagement dogs; failure typically originates⤠at⣠theâ spline interface or from broken/lost dogs that prevent torque transfer.⤠Compatibility requires matching the spline count,⤠shaft diameterand âŁengagement geometry to theâ specific whirlpool top-loadâ model⤠– an âŁincorrect cam will⤠produce radial âŁrunout âor intermittent engagement, which presentsâ as agitation â¤loss âor⤠chatter rather than a secure mechanical connection.
Technically, âthree observable symptom â˘groups âindicate cam wear or failure: âloss âof agitation⢠(agitationâ not following motor direction or inner agitator free-spinning), â¤excessive noise (grinding, clickingor â˘clunking â¤during the agitationâ cycle),⤠and characteristic âwear patterns (rounded or sheared splines,â plastic debris, eccentric âŁwear marking).â Practical inspection steps include removing the agitator to examine the cam splines and dogs âfor âŁplastic deformation, checkingâ for axial â˘or rotational play between the shaft and camand looking⤠for abrasive wear âŁfrom foreign objects. Replacement âis indicated when engagement surfaces show notable deformation or when manual torque applied to the agitator âŁis not transmitted consistently to the drivetrain.
- Agitation loss: âŁAgitator spins freely while âmotor runs -â often caused by stripped splines orâ missing/broken dogs.
- Excessive⣠noise: Sharp clicking⤠or grinding during âcyclesâ – commonly due âto cracked cam lobes or debris⤠trapped between components.
- Wear patterns: Rounded⤠or sheared â¤splineâ teeth and plastic shavings at the â˘cam base,indicating progressive âabrasion or overload.

Replacement Considerations, Model⣠Compatibilityandâ Installation Procedures for the 285810 Whirlpool Cam Agitator
The 285810 â¤whirlpool Cam â¤Agitator⤠is a molded cam-style agitator⢠insert designed to convert motor and transmission rotation into⢠the oscillatory motion required for effectiveâ top-load laundry agitation. â¤Functionally, the cam â¤agitator interfaces with the splined agitator shaft and a âŁcam â˘track or rampâ inside the lower agitator piece; as⢠theâ transmission changes direction, the⢠cam ramps force the upper portion of the agitator to rock back âand âforth, âproducingâ mechanical agitation without continuous â¤full rotation. Typicalâ failure modes include⤠worn cam teeth, stripped splines at the â¤lowerâ shaftâ interfaceorâ fatigue cracking from â¤excessive load; these failures manifest âas slipping, reduced agitation forceor aâ looseâ upper agitator â˘that⣠moves⣠independently â¤of the driveâ shaft. verify compatibility⤠by âcross-referencing âthe part⤠numberâ with the washer model and âchecking spline count â˘and overall âlength, asâ outward appearance can be⤠similar âacross different Whirlpoolâ andâ affiliated-brand machines âbut⢠internal fit and âspline geometry must âŁmatch âexactly.
When replacing⢠the camâ agitator, prepare by gathering basic tools and by inspecting mating components-the agitator cam, shaft splinesandâ retaining bolt-for⤠wear before installation. â˘Perform the workâ with the⢠machine powered off and water lines isolated; after removing the old⤠agitator, fit the â¤new cam ensuring âcorrect orientation âof âthe camâ ramp and engagement with⤠the drive splines, apply a thin film of high-temperature,⤠water-resistant grease âto the mating splinesâ toâ reduce âfrettingand secureâ the retaining âŁboltâ to the manufacturer’s torque specification.â Practical installation checklist and common â˘service âstepsâ are summarizedâ below⢠to aid techniciansâ and experienced â¤owners:
- Disconnect power â and water supply⣠before beginningâ work.
- Remove fabric softener⢠cap â˘or agitator cap to⢠access theâ retainingâ fastener.
- Unboltâ the â˘retaining â¤screw/bolt â¤andâ remove the âupper âagitator assembly straight up to avoid damaging splines.
- Inspectâ lowerâ cam, splinesand transmission boss; replace any⢠wornâ componentsâ rather⢠than forcing a new â¤cam â¤ontoâ aâ damaged âŁshaft.
- Reassemble with grease on splines, âseatâ the⢠agitatorâ fully,⣠and torque the â¤retaining fastener to the â˘washer â˘manufacturer’s specification; run a short test cycle to confirm ânormal agitation.

Q&A
What is the⣠285810 Whirlpool Cam⢠Agitatorâ and â¤what does it do?
The â285810 agitator â˘cam is a â¤smallâ molded plastic part⢠that sits under the⢠washer’s agitator and â˘interfaces with the âŁtransmission/agitator shaft. Its job is toâ translate the rotary motion âŁfrom the gearcase into theâ directional orâ ratcheting motion the inner agitator needs to âŁmove â¤clothes⣠back and forth. It also âlocatesâ and⣠supports the agitator and oftenâ works with agitator dogs âŁorâ a one-wayâ clutch.
How do⣠I â˘know if the 285810 cam âisâ worn or failed?
Common symptoms of a âŁbad cam include the inner or âentire âagitator spinning â˘freely without âmoving clothes, âŁgrindingâ or⣠popping noises during agitation, excessive vibration or banging,⢠or âvisible plastic wear/chips â˘on the âŁcam. âInspecting the cam for stripped splines,⢠cracked â¤plasticorâ worn teeth/dogs⢠will confirm failure.
Which washer models will â˘the 285810 cam fit?
The â˘285810 cam is used âon a range of top-loadâ Whirlpool-family âwashers â¤(including some Whirlpool, Kenmore â¤and Amana models). Because fitmentâ varies by model âŁand year, alwaysâ verify compatibility by entering âyour⤠washer’sâ exact model number on âthe manufacturer’s parts lookup or cross-reference the⣠part number in a parts diagram before ordering.
Can âIâ replace the 285810 cam myselfâ and whatâ tools do I â˘need?
Yes, it’s a âcommon do-it-yourself repair. Basic tools required are âaâ socket set or hex/Torx socket for the agitator bolt, screwdriversand possibly âan agitator pullerâ if the agitator⢠is stuck. you should unplug âthe⣠washer before⤠starting. Follow theâ service manual or a â¤reliable guide for disassembly/reassembly steps and keep track of any c-clips, seals orâ washers âremoved.
Areâ there any importantâ installation â¤tips or alignment steps?
When installing, make sure â¤the cam’s splines align â¤with the⤠transmission shaft splines âand that⢠any internal dogs⢠or clutch⣠pieces⢠are seated correctly inside the agitator. Replace any⢠worn agitator â¤dogs or the agitator boltâ if damaged. â¤Lightly âŁapply a waterproof⢠appliance grease âto splines ifâ recommended â¤by⢠the manufacturerandâ reassemble components in⣠the⢠reverse order.â Use the washer’s service manualâ for correct reassembly⣠procedures and any specified tightening instructions.
Should I buy OEM 285810 or will an⢠aftermarket âŁcam do?
OEM parts generally â˘provide âŁthe best fit and material âŁquality for âlongevity and proper operation. Many aftermarket cams can work and⤠are less expensive, but quality varies – check reviews⢠and return policies. If⢠you want⣠the highest â˘likelihood ofâ correctâ fit âŁand durability,â choose⤠the â˘OEMâ Whirlpool part.
What âother parts should I inspect or replace when replacing the cam?
Inspect the agitator dogs (cogs), agitator boltâ and âseal, the âŁagitator cap,â and the transmission splinesâ for wear. If the âwasher has a separate one-way clutch or camshaft support, checkâ thoseâ components too. Replacing worn⣠dogsâ and using a⢠new bolt⤠or seal as⢠needed helps âŁprevent repeat failures.
How long does the 285810 camâ typically âlast and what causes premature⤠failure?
Lifetime varies with usage and load habits; many cams last⤠several years to a decade.Prematureâ failure can be caused â˘by overloading theâ washer, frequent heavy âor abrasive loads, hardened or missing⣠lubricationor impact/damage âduring â¤use.Excessive â¤agitation fromâ unbalancedâ loadsâ can⣠also accelerate wear.
